Output 58dd685293240139f37c33d6059ce4d7fdc856f23a3a9741f28339f63eca5db1:1

value
2501069
script pubkey
OP_0 OP_PUSHBYTES_20 e52f0e9706608f3fdb83e6765d88c8d48068554a
address
ltc1qu5hsa9cxvz8nlkuruem9mzxg6jqxs422nd2eyc
transaction
58dd685293240139f37c33d6059ce4d7fdc856f23a3a9741f28339f63eca5db1
spent
true